The issues on differences in time, distance, technology, member cultures, and organizational environments are address during the <u>storming stage</u> of virtual team formation.
<h3>What is the virtual team formation?</h3>
In a task processes category, the formation consists of five stages which all the virtual teams typically follows which includes forming, storming, norming, performing, and adjourning.
In conclusion, the issues on differences in time, distance, technology, member cultures, and organizational environments are address during the storming stage of virtual team formation.
